About this calculator
The University Grade Coefficient Calculator is a useful online tool for evaluating university students' academic performance. It calculates the grade coefficient (CR) based on the grades and credits obtained in a given unit or academic period.
The grade coefficient is calculated using the formula CR = Σ(grade·credits)/Σcredits, where grade is the grade obtained in the exam or evaluation, credits is the number of credits assigned to the unit and Σ indicates the sum of these values.

Can I use this calculator to calculate the grade coefficient for a whole semester?
Yes, it is possible to use this calculator to calculate the grade coefficient for a whole semester, as long as you have the grades and credits of all the disciplines in the period.
